    Many on the Nasty side of Anglo Saxon politics, namely the Conservative, Brexity, neoconservative, anti-immigration, anti-Europe, US Second Amendment supporting, social-welfare-hating, MAGA, America First, we-hate-globalisation-but-we-still-outsource-all-our-manufacturing-to-Mexico-and-China people (sometime lazily described as "The Right") like to warn against the nefarious long-term strategy, espoused by what they call "The Left", of the Long March Through the Institutions.

    Normally credited initially to the early 20th century Italian socialist Antonio Gramsci, later developed and espoused by more recent radicals like Rudi Dutschke in Germany this strategy proposed to change society gradually by infiltrating institutions such as the universities, the media, the civil service and other public sector bodies and turning them to the progressive, statist, socialist way of thinking by force of numbers. (More Evolutionary than Revolutionary but there you are)

    To listen to many Nasty commentators, the Douglas Murray, Peter Hitchens, Tucker Carlson ilk, this has already happened and now the universities and the "Main Stream Media" are bastions of "wokism" or "political correctness" or whatever is the phrase-du-jour for good old fashioned self righteous priggishness.

    In the US, the Nasty people (called Republicans over there) have followed a mirror strategy but their Long March has been through the judiciary. In that benighted country, the President gets to nominate senior judges at Federal level up to and including the Supreme Court but the "checks and balances" that pertain there mean that the Senate has the final say on whether or not a judge gets appointed. If they don't like the President's pick, they just vote to reject the candidate or, more blatantly, not to consider them at all.

    Obama didn't "leave 49 Federal judicial seats vacant" like some absent minded grandparent looking for his glasses which were on his head all the time. He was blocked from filling them.

    If you want to continue your soccer analogy, your suggestion that Obama was a glory-hunting full back poncing around in the opponent's half of the field thereby leaving his own penalty area unguarded and presenting the opposition with simple tap-ins is utterly disingenuous.

    If the penalty area was left empty it was because the defenders had been put out of the game by some tough over the top tackling, and so they were either writhing in pain down field or taken off the field altogether.

    In the case of the Supreme Court of the USA, the Republican influence is ominous. In the past 50 years or so, since Richard Nixon came to power in 1969, there have been 20 appointments to the Supreme Court (assuming Coney Barrett is shooed in which she has not yet been at the time of writing). Of those 20, 16 a whopping 80%, have been appointed by Republican presidents.

    Of the Democrats, Carter notoriously wasn't able to appoint any in his four years in charge. Clinton appointed two in his eight years, one of whom was the late Judge Bader Ginsberg, and Obama appointed another two, Judges Sotomayor and Kagan. Trump has appointed three (assuming Coney Barrett gets confirmed) which is astonishing for a single term (so far :eek:) president.

    The derogatory term among left-of-centre, or even right wing, people for those who support the "Long March through the Institutions" strategy is "Trot", short for Trotskyite.

    Seems to me that the Bushes, Reagans and Trumps of this world are the more effective Trots by far.
